Have you ever thought about giving birth using the calming and beneficial power of light? A technique used in some hospitals and clinics involves making use of biodynamic light in the delivery room with beneficial effects on mother and baby.





The moment of childbirth is very delicate and every woman has the right to choose the best for herself and her baby. There are many philosophies and "tricks" that can be used to make birth a moment as "sweet" as possible.

The beneficial effects of chromotherapy are now known, but it is almost a novelty that in some structures they have begun to apply the technique that uses lights and colors even in delivery rooms to promote labor and a more peaceful birth. We recently discovered it thanks to Chiara Ferragni, whose photo of her daughter Vittoria Lucia in the delivery room with the characteristic purple light made the rounds of social media.

This is the biodynamic light technique, which one study found to be capable of improving sleep patterns in people with dementia, but which in this case is applied at the time of delivery. However, there is very little information on this opportunity on the web.

Benefits of soft lighting in the delivery room, the study

But while little is known about the chromotherapy used during Ferragni's birth, the advantages of soft lighting are documented instead. A study conducted in Sao Paulo in Brazil evaluated the effects of low light, finding that it can facilitate childbirth and increase the attention to the moment experienced by the parturient and her baby, providing autonomy to the woman and humanized care by the team.  

In practice, even the light can be of great help in the perspective of a sweet birth. Thanks to special lamps, it is possible to create different atmospheres, according to the needs of the pregnant woman, both as regards the intensity of the light and its "heat". 



The power of purple

With the help of biodynamic light, the environment and the atmosphere of the delivery room improve and in fact the potential of chromotherapy is exploited to relax pregnant women. With colored lights, for example purple, beneficial effects are obtained on the emotions not only of the new mother but also of the midwives and medical staff who accompany her in the different stages of childbirth.

In chromotherapy, purple is used to calm the nervous system and relax the muscles, a color that also favors meditation.

The woman in childbirth will thus be more ready to face labor and the birth will take place in a less traumatic way, which obviously will also benefit the newborn. 


For now, it is a possibility limited to a few birthing facilities, but we hope it will spread more so that more women can choose to take advantage of this opportunity.
